服务器查看日志linux命令

不及物动词 其他 407

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ux系统中,可以使用以下一些命令来查看服务器的日志文件:

    1. tail命令:使用tail命令可以实时查看日志文件的末尾内容。例如,要查看/var/log/syslog文件的末尾内容,可以使用以下命令:
    “`
    tail -f /var/log/syslog
    “`

    2. cat命令:如果想要一次性查看整个日志文件的内容,可以使用cat命令。例如,要查看/var/log/syslog文件的内容,可以使用以下命令:
    “`
    cat /var/log/syslog
    “`

    3. less命令:如果日志文件非常大,使用cat命令可能会导致终端无法显示全部内容。这时可以使用less命令来查看日志文件。例如,要查看/var/log/syslog文件的内容,可以使用以下命令:
    “`
    less /var/log/syslog
    “`

    在less命令中,可以使用上下方向键来滚动内容,按q键退出查看。

    4. grep命令:如果只想查看包含特定关键词的日志内容,可以使用grep命令进行筛选。例如,要查看/var/log/syslog文件中包含”error”关键词的内容,可以使用以下命令:
    “`
    grep “error” /var/log/syslog
    “`

    使用grep命令时,可以根据需要修改关键词。

    以上是一些常用的Linux命令来查看服务器日志文件的方法。根据实际需要选择合适的命令来查看日志,可以根据日志内容快速定位问题并进行排查。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ux系统中,可以使用以下命令来查看服务器的日志文件:

    1. tail命令:可以用来显示文件的尾部内容,默认显示最后10行。可以结合选项-f来实时监视文件的变化。

    例如:tail -f filename.log

    2. head命令:与tail命令相反,用来显示文件的头部内容,默认显示前10行。

    例如:head filename.log

    3. cat命令:可以用来显示整个文件的内容。

    例如:cat filename.log

    4. less命令:用于分页显示文件内容,可以用于查看较大的日志文件。

    例如:less filename.log

    5. grep命令:可以用来搜索日志文件中特定的关键词并显示匹配的行。

    例如:grep “error” filename.log

    此外,还可以通过修改配置文件来实现日志级别的调整,如修改/etc/rsyslog.conf文件来配置日志输出的位置和方式。同时,一些应用程序也会有自己的日志配置文件,可以通过修改这些文件来对特定应用程序的日志进行管理。

    总结起来,以上是几个常用的用于查看服务器日志的命令。根据需要选择合适的命令来查看和管理服务器的日志信息。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,可以使用以下命令来查看服务器日志:

    1. tail命令:tail命令用于查看文件的末尾内容。可以使用tail命令来实时查看最新的日志。

    格式:tail [选项]… [文件]…

    -n 选项:指定显示文件的最后n行内容。

    示例:tail -n 100 access.log //查看access.log文件的最后100行内容

    2. cat命令:cat命令用于查看文件的内容。可以使用cat命令来查看整个日志文件。

    格式:cat [选项]… [文件]…

    示例:cat access.log //查看access.log文件的全部内容

    3. less命令:less命令用于分页查看文件内容。可以使用less命令查看大型日志文件。

    格式:less [选项] [文件]…

    示例:less access.log //查看access.log文件的内容,可以通过上下键进行翻页

    4. grep命令:grep命令用于在日志文件中搜索指定的关键字。可以使用grep命令来快速定位特定内容。

    格式:grep [选项]… ‘搜索模式’ [文件]…

    -i 选项:忽略大小写

    -r 选项:递归搜索子目录

    示例:grep -i “error” access.log //在access.log文件中搜索包含“error”的行

    5. head命令:head命令用于查看文件的前几行内容。可以使用head命令查看日志文件的开头部分。

    格式:head [选项]… [文件]…

    -n 选项:指定显示文件的前n行内容。

    示例:head -n 20 access.log //查看access.log文件的前20行内容

    6. find命令:find命令用于在指定目录中搜索文件。可以使用find命令搜索特定的日志文件。

    格式:find [路径] [表达式]

    -name 表达式:按文件名进行搜索。

    示例:find /var/log -name ‘*.log’ //在/var/log目录下搜索所有以.log结尾的文件

    7. journalctl命令:journalctl命令用于查看systemd日志。可以使用journalctl命令查看系统的各种日志信息。

    格式:journalctl [选项]

    -u 选项:按照单元名称过滤日志。

    示例:journalctl -u nginx.service //查看nginx服务的日志信息

    以上是常用的几个命令,可以根据具体的需求和场景选择合适的命令来查看服务器日志。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部